FORMULAS REQUIRED
=IF([@Status]="Published", TODAY(), "")– Auto-populates publish date only when marked published.=[@[Actual Effort]]-[@[Estimated Effort]]– Calculates variance for efficiency analysis.=COUNTIFS(ContentCalendar[[Status]],"Published",ContentCalendar[[Prioritized?]],"Yes")– Counts high-priority published content.=AVERAGEIF(ContentCalendar[Status], "Published", ContentCalendar[ROI Estimate])– Calculates average projected ROI for live content.=NOW()– Auto-updates “Last Updated” timestamp when any cell in row is modified (via VBA or manual trigger).
CONDITIONAL FORMATTING
- Status Highlighting: Red = Archived, Yellow = In Progress, Green = Published.
- Overdue Tasks: Cells with “Due Date” before TODAY() and Status ≠ “Published” turn bold red.
- Prioritized Content: All rows where "Prioritized?" is "Yes" get a light blue background.
- Effort Variance: If Actual Effort exceeds Estimated Effort by >20%, cell turns orange to signal scope creep.
INSTRUCTIONS FOR THE USER
- Start in the “Content Pipeline” sheet: Add 5–10 ideas weekly. Use the dropdowns to classify impact and source.
- Transfer approved ideas to “Content Calendar.” Fill out all columns — especially due dates and owners.
- Update status daily. Use dropdown menus only (do not type manually) for consistency.
- Log actual hours spent post-completion to improve future estimates.
- Review the “KPI Dashboard” every Friday to see which content types are driving the most engagement or ROI.
- Use the “Team Assignments” sheet to avoid overload. The template auto-calculates workload per person using SUMIFS.
- For startups: Re-prioritize your calendar weekly. Pivot quickly based on data from Google Analytics or social insights.
